Toyota C-HR (2020 – 2023)

accident EV/Hybrid

The design of the accessory immobilizer is not robust enough. It allows the vehicle to be in ‘Ready ON’ mode even when no match is found between the vehicle and its key but will switch the vehicle to ‘Ready OFF’ after. It can happen while driving, which will stop the car and increase the risk of an accident.

The Toyota C-HR vehicles affected by this recall were manufactured between 8 January 2020 and 29 July 2023.

Toyota recall code: 24SD-022
Affected models: Toyota: C-HR, RAV4 HEV, RAV4 PHV; Lexus: NX450h+, RX350h, RX450h+, RX500h
Vehicle numbers (worldwide): n/a

Source: Rapex Alert 13/2024 A12/00794/24

What should an owner do if there's a recall?

Please note that the recall may not apply to all vehicles produced in a given period. If you think your car might be affected, you should immediately contact a Toyota dealer or workshop officially authorised to perform repairs on behalf of the manufacturer and ask for the details. After reporting the vehicle's VIN code, you will find out if the defect is present on your car, or if it has already been resolved by the previous owner if the car was purchased second-hand.
